Google has made Google Earth available for Android 2.1 phones. The application is in the Android Market and is ready for download. Google says it is "our fastest mobile version of Google Earth yet, with a smooth framerate and a beautiful 800 x 480 screen."

The release of the Nexus One and all its speed has prompted Google to push the limits of a mobile Google Earth by "drawing complex scenes of 3D imagery, terrain, roads, and other layers."

They've added a new feature to Google Earth for Android 2.1 called Roads Layer which is available in the desktop version. They've also taken advantage of Android's voice recognition capabilities. Check it out in the Android Market if you have Android 2.1. [/SIZE]

I'm running BB7.5, but I edited my build.prop so I could dl live wallpapaers, and it's showing up for me. (used root explorer text editor to change ro.build.version.sdk=6 to ro.build.version.sdk=7)

can you explain that further please? Like step by step?

Sure! (I wish I could find the original post for credit, I think it was adrynalyn.) Use Root Explorer to navigate to the system folder, in which you'll find a file called build.prop. Hit the Mount R/W button at the top to allow editing and then long press the build.prop file to bring up a menu. Scroll down to 'open in text editior'. Four lines down in the file you'll see "ro.build.version.sdk=6" ... Change the '6' to a '7', and then back out and hit MountR/O. Reboot, and that should do it.

(Standard disclaimer...Make sure you have a backup before editing if you want to be safe. :) )
